Florida moving checklist
2 weeks before
- ☐Book the movers or the truck
- ☐File your change of address with USPS (usps.com/move)
- ☐Set up power (FPL), water and gas for move-in day
- ☐Order internet/cable (schedule the install early)
Moving day
- ☐Change the locks and the codes
- ☐Test the smoke and carbon monoxide detectors
- ☐Find the water shut-off valve and the electrical panel
- ☐Photograph the condition of the house (for your records)
First weeks — Florida
- ☐File the Homestead Exemption if this is your primary residence (it lowers your tax — deadline March 1)
- ☐Update your driver's license and vehicle registration at the FL DMV
- ☐Register to vote at your new address
- ☐Put together a hurricane kit (water, flashlights, radio, documents)
- ☐Review your policy (wind/flood) — in Florida those are usually separate
